Radeon R9 390X vs T1000 benchmarks

For gaming, the T1000 graphics card is better than the Radeon R9 390X in our tests.

In our comparison, the T1000 has a slightly higher core clock speed. This is the frequency at which the graphics core is running at. While not necessarily an indicator of overall performance, this metric can be useful when comparing two GPUs based on the same architecture. In addition, the T1000 also has a slightly higher boost clock speed. This is a frequency that can be reached if the GPU is cooled sufficiently and has enough power.

In addition, the T1000 has a significantly lower TDP at 50 W when compared to the Radeon R9 390X at 275 W. Heat output doesn't match power consumption directly but, it's a good estimate.
